Heads up: if the Lintrock baseline file in the Quarrow repo drifts from main, CI fails with a "stale baseline" error even when the code is fine. Quick fix is to regenerate the baseline on a clean checkout and re-push. If a customer build is blocked, confirm the failing run matches the token below before escalating.

build token for yadug-yagag: htk21_c863c33eb8b82c0c9c152

# Build Provenance: SquatSnare Scanner

Hey support folks — quick primer. SquatSnare is the thing that flags typo-squatted packages before they land in the Thimbleworks internal registry. Every scanner release is built on the sealed Coppermill pipeline, so the binary you're running can always be traced back to an exact source snapshot. If a customer asks "is this scanner build legit?", don't guess — verify provenance yourself. You'll need the build token stamped into the release, shown below for the current version.

session token of kahog-bahif = htk9_f63daec35

# Break-glass: Marrowgrid Crossword Generator

Normal deploys of the Marrowgrid generator go through Foxglove CI. Break-glass applies only when the clue-scoring service is down and a puzzle must ship for the Dawnet daily edition. Use the emergency runner on the build host; it bypasses review but logs everything to the audit channel. Notify the on-call lead afterward. The emergency runner prompts once, and the recovery passphrase you should enter is below.

unlock words, bawef-kahap: sorax-sorir-quenys-aldok

For sales leads. Orvane Industrial now represents 41% of trailing-twelve-month revenue, up from 28%. Payment terms with Orvane stretched to 75 days last quarter. A single contract non-renewal would cut gross margin below covenant thresholds. Mitigation targets: no single account above 30% within four quarters. Mid-market pipeline in the Tarrow Valley region is the priority. Incentive plans will reward new-logo wins over expansion revenue. Specific account-diversification commitments are set out below.

management briefing: Only 33 of the 205 pilot accounts renewed Kasath, so a churn review is set for October 17. Weniusek Logistics is in early talks to buy Holethax Freight for about $345.6 million.